About this episode

Mike Hanson launches his bid for Travis County Commissioner of Precinct Four with a chaotic recording session featuring Justin and John Gatsby. The campaign production takes an unexpected turn as Jesse attempts a Spanish-language pitch to local voters while Brian Clark of Progression Canada offers a formal endorsement. These behind-the-scenes moments capture the raw energy of an Austin political machine operating outside traditional media channels.

Sandy Smith provides a serious counterpoint to the bloopers by detailing a law enforcement raid that occurred last year. Smith credits Hanson with providing critical recovery assistance following the incident and argues that his election will prevent similar overreach against innocent residents. The session also includes unfiltered commentary on the erosion of personal freedoms and a brief, candid exchange regarding the proximity of a local strip club to the campaign trail.

Brian Clark delivers his lines with varying degrees of success as the Gatsby brothers navigate technical hurdles. The atmosphere shifts between high-stakes political messaging and the levity of a blooper reel. Sandy Smith remains the emotional core of the recording, emphasizing the stakes for Precinct Four residents who feel abandoned by current leadership.
